I think my trans may have something wrong with it. The car "chugs" at low speeds. When it comes to a stop, the car will chug a little, almost feels like slowing driving a stick shift car at low speeds with the clutch engaed. Almost feels like the TCC is locked?

Then after driving it and going from gear into Park, the RPMs go up considerably. Almost like it is being "choked" while in gear. Out of gear the car runs fine it seems. Just wanted to see if anyone else had this issue or knew what it was.

TIA
 
Took the car to Jimmy's. He said the converter is locked up. Not happy for a converter I paid $1100 for and has about 6,000 miles on it. The converter is going back to Precision today. We'll see how it gets handled.
 
Make sure you have your pressure switches and the TCC Solenoid check. I had the same problem and it was the TCC Solenoid. It was lock up when it was unplugged at the trans. A good trans.shop can test them for you. Hope it will keep you from pulling your tranny.
 
The trans shop checked the solenoid. He said the converter is locked. He is sending it back to Precision. I am getting the whole trans redone anyway.
